GIMP: Почему мой сценарий не отображается в меню? - PullRequest
1 голос
/ 07 ноября 2019

У меня есть скрипт script-fu, который я хочу использовать для изменения изображения в GIMP, но он не отображается в меню, в котором я его разместил. Он появляется в браузере процедур, как я и ожидал, с надписью «Временная процедура»что-то, на что я не могу найти никаких ссылок в документации GIMP. Я попытался обновить скрипты, заново открыть GIMP и поиграть с тем, где в меню должен быть скрипт. Мое определение кода ниже. Есть идеи?

(define (script-fu-<name>))

  (script-fu-register
    "script-fu-[name]"
    "[name]"
    "[description]"
    "[author]"
    "[copyright]"
    "[date]"
    "RGB*, GRAY*"
    SF-IMAGE "Image" 0
    SF-DRAWABLE "Layer" 0
  )
  (script-fu-menu-register "[name]" "<Image>/Image/[name]")

1 Ответ

0 голосов
/ 07 ноября 2019

Не эксперт по сценариям, но я думаю, что "[name]" в script-fu-menu-register должно быть именем "атома" в script-fu-register, поэтому должно быть "script-fu-[name]".

...